About the job
ROSEN Australia is currently seeking a Field Service Technician based in Perth to join our experienced operations team. This position plays a critical role in preparing, executing, and completing inline inspection (ILI) surveys across various client sites.
You’ll be responsible for testing, assembling, installing, and maintaining mechanical systems and inspection tools. The role involves onsite technical operations, data collection, safety assessments, and post-run validations – all performed under strict compliance with ROSEN’s HSE and Quality guidelines.
Key Responsibilities:
Prepare inspection tools and ensure timely shipping of equipment to/from sites in coordination with Supply Chain Management
Perform onsite HSE risk assessments and adhere to safety protocols
Check and verify tool specifications match operating conditions before launching
Conduct tool initialization, launching, tracking, and retrieval
Download and back-up survey data; perform onsite quality and completeness checks
Assess tool condition post-run, report any damage, and request spare parts as needed
Prepare for tool demobilisation and report on tool and equipment condition after job completion
Document daily site activities, tool performance, and operational progress
Maintain close communication with other functions such as Tool Customisation and Operations Support
About you
We are looking for a reliable, hands-on professional who thrives in field-based work and values safety and precision. To be successful in this role, you will have:
6 to 12 months' experience as a Field Service Technician in a similar technical environment
Ability to perform basic maintenance on ILI tools, including replacing parts such as polyurethane cups (PU), batteries, sensors, cardan joints, odometers, brushes, and magnets
Competence in conducting electronic component checks and data quality validation onsite
Strong problem-solving and technical diagnostic skills
Understanding of client-specific operational and communication procedures
Collaborative mindset to work cross-functionally across technical and logistics teams
Ability to travel to our client sites as required
